Java线程池执行器的生命周期控制
Java ExecutorService 是 Java 并发编程中非常重要的一个组件,它提供了一种灵活的方式来管理线程池和任务执行。通过 ExecutorService,开发者可以有效地控制任务的提交、执行以及资源的释放,从而提高系统的性能...
Java ExecutorService 是 Java 并发编程中非常重要的一个组件,它提供了一种灵活的方式来管理线程池和任务执行。通过 ExecutorService,开发者可以有效地控制任务的提交、执行以及资源的释放,从而提高系统的性能...
在Java多线程编程中,线程生命周期的管理是确保程序高效运行和资源合理利用的关键环节。线程从创建到终止的过程中,会经历多个状态变化,包括新建、就绪、运行、阻塞和终止等。正确理解并控制这些状态的变化,有助于开发者优化程序性能,避免死锁和资源浪...
在现代软件开发中,Java多线程技术被广泛应用于提升程序的并发性能和响应速度。然而,随着线程数量的增加,如何有效地管理线程生命周期成为开发者必须面对的重要问题。线程生命周期管理不仅影响程序的运行效率,还直接关系到系统的稳定性和资源利用率。 ...
Jetpack中的生命周期管理是Android开发中一个重要的概念,它帮助开发者更好地处理组件的生命周期状态,确保应用在不同状态下能够正常运行。Jetpack提供了一系列工具和库,使得生命周期管理更加高效和可控。 1. Jetpack生命周...
Jetpack中的生命周期管理是Android开发中一个重要的概念,它帮助开发者更好地处理组件的生命周期状态,确保应用在不同状态下能够正常运行。Jetpack提供了一系列工具和库,使得生命周期管理更加高效和可控。 1. Jetpack生命周...
React.js 是一个广泛使用的 JavaScript 库,用于构建用户界面。在开发过程中,生命周期管理是确保组件高效运行和正确响应状态变化的关键环节。通过合理管理 React.js 的生命周期,可以提升应用性能,优化用户体验,并增强代码...
React.js 是一个广泛使用的 JavaScript 库,用于构建用户界面。在 React 中,组件生命周期管理是开发过程中不可忽视的重要环节。组件的生命周期包括创建、更新和卸载等阶段,每个阶段都有特定的钩子函数,开发者可以通过这些函数...
React.js 是一个广泛使用的 JavaScript 库,用于构建用户界面。在开发过程中,组件的生命周期管理是确保应用性能和功能稳定的关键环节。了解 React.js 组件的生命周期有助于开发者更好地控制组件的行为,优化性能,并实现更复...
在Spring Boot框架中,Bean的生命周期管理是整个应用运行的核心机制之一。通过合理配置和管理Bean的创建、初始化、使用以及销毁过程,可以有效提升应用的性能和稳定性。Spring Boot基于Spring框架,提供了强大的自动化配...
Rust生命周期是Rust语言中一个非常重要的概念,它主要用于管理引用的有效期,确保程序在运行过程中不会出现悬垂引用或者无效的内存访问。生命周期的存在使得Rust能够在不依赖垃圾回收机制的情况下,依然保证内存的安全性。对于开发者来说,理解生...